Serverless Streaming:毫秒级流式大文件处理探秘
随着互联网技术的飞速发展,数据量呈爆炸式增长,对于大数据的处理需求也越来越高,在处理大文件时,传统的批处理方式已经无法满足实时性和效率的要求,Serverless Streaming应运而生,它以其毫秒级流式处理大文件的能力,成为了大数据处理领域的一颗新星,本文将深入探讨Serverless Streaming的原理、优势和应用场景。
Serverless Streaming简介
Serverless Streaming是一种基于云的服务,它允许用户在不管理服务器的情况下,实时处理和分析数据流,这种服务通常由云服务提供商提供,如AWS Lambda、azure Functions和Google Cloud Functions等。
Serverless Streaming的原理
Serverless Streaming的核心思想是将数据流拆分成多个小片段,然后由服务器端进行实时处理,以下是Serverless Streaming的基本原理:
Serverless Streaming的优势
Serverless Streaming相较于传统的大数据处理方式,具有以下优势:
Serverless Streaming的应用场景
Serverless Streaming在多个领域都有广泛的应用,以下是一些典型的应用场景:
Serverless Streaming的挑战
尽管Serverless Streaming具有诸多优势,但在实际应用中仍面临一些挑战:
Q1:Serverless Streaming与传统的大数据处理方式相比,有哪些优势?
A1:Serverless Streaming相较于传统的大数据处理方式,具有实时性、弹性伸缩、成本效益和易于扩展等优势。
Q2:Serverless Streaming在处理敏感数据时,如何保证数据安全?
A2:为了保证数据安全,可以在传输和存储过程中采用加密技术,如TLS/SSL加密、数据加密存储等,还需要对数据访问进行严格的权限控制。














发表评论